Water-resistant Electrical Box Directions: Security & Care

Assuring harmless electrical implementations is important, and the selection of a compatible waterproof electrical box is a critical step in securing that goal. These kinds of specialized boxes are engineered to withhold moisture, dust, and other environmental circumstances, stopping corrosion and lessening the risk of electrical hazards. Settling on the suitable box involves examining its ingress protection (IP) rating – a numerical code indicating the level of protection offered. A higher IP rating signifies greater hardiness against water and foreign objects. Constantly verify local development codes and regulations before installation; improper sealing or box selection could invalidate warranties and compromise aggregate safety. What is more, using first-class gaskets and regularly inspecting the box's integrity are vital for maintaining continuous waterproof performance. Keep in mind that even a hermetic box requires occasional maintenance to guarantee reliable protection for your electrical connections.

Robust Junction Boxes for Extreme Environments

Guarding wiring bonds in strict environments requires more than common junction boxes. Such particular enhanced enclosures are engineered to withstand grave conditions, from corrosive plant plants to chilly outdoor installations. Construction typically involves robust materials like stainless steel, fiberglass, or high-impact polymers, often with watertight designs to prevent ingress of wetness, dust, and other contaminants. Besides, blast-resistant ratings are crucial in areas where flammable discharges are present, ensuring a safe operational location. Electing the compatible junction box involves careful consideration of the specific vulnerability factors and adherence to relevant industry standards like NEMA or IP ratings.

Electrical Box Cabinets Materials: PVC, Metal, and Fiberglass

Picking the appropriate material for an electrical box is determined by a variety of variables, including environmental conditions, local codes, and budget limitations. PVC (Polyvinyl Chloride) boxes offer excellent corrosion hardiness, are lightweight, and are generally more cost-effective than metal options. However, they're less robust and may not be suitable for all applications – particularly those involving significant mechanical stress. Metal boxes, typically constructed from galvanized steel or aluminum, provide superior ground connection capabilities and can withstand harsher impacts, making them ideal for heavy-duty settings. Fiberglass boxes present a compromise, offering good strength, corrosion resistance, and electrical insulation, although they can be more upscale than both PVC and steel. Always consult local power codes and consider the defined installation requirements before making a choice regarding box assembly.
